Greatest Common Factor (GCF) By Matching Biggest Common Factor Method

Factors of 780

List of positive integer factors of 780 that divides 780 without a remainder.

1,2,3,4,5,6,10,12,13,15,20,26,30,39,52,60,65,78,130,156,195,260,390,780

Factors of 246

List of positive integer factors of 246 that divides 246 without a remainder.

1,2,3,6,41,82,123,246

Factors of 883

List of positive integer factors of 883 that divides 883 without a remainder.

1,883

Factors of 675

List of positive integer factors of 675 that divides 675 without a remainder.

1,3,5,9,15,25,27,45,75,135,225,675

Greatest Common Factor

We found the factors 780,246,883,675 . The biggest common factor number is the GCF number.
So the greatest common factor 780,246,883,675 is 1.
